I've dined here for decades, all the way back to the days when Harry perched at the end of the bar. The food has been mostly consistent - not top notch Mexican but serviceable. Drinks seem much weaker than the old days (or else I have a bigger tolerance 😂). Service can be a little inconsistent, but overall good. My biggest gripe is that the music is terrible for the otherwise good atmosphere. I mean I love The Tragically Hip and Stone Temple Pilots...but NOT when I am eating Mexican food. For the love of queso, please play some Latin music!

Been a bit since I went there. I usually love the margaritas but they had no taste to taste to the mix. Use to love the chili qeuso but it had way to much salt and the chips appeared to be salty too. I also loved the flour chips but they don't do them. It was so much better a year ago
Food isnt really good.. i had queso that seperated and had big chunks of onion in it. I wish people would stop trying to always put some type of flair on foods that are just fine in their authenticity. The enchiladas had a really bold wierd flavor also. They considered whole pinto beans as refried. Now the drinks were good, as long as you get something that is tequila based( they have alot if tequila) The bartender was very nice and social. The actual tortilla chips were good and so was the salsa.
